As far as the race went - it was nothing short of spectacular. The sound alone is worth the ticket (which was around 130 Euro for a 3 days pass although we only went on Sunday - ours was 'Silver' category). Cheapest ticket was around 35 Euro - general admission on grass areas. Tickets for the Grandstand were market 'Gold'? and were considerably more expensive while you focus only on the main straight.
We sat at the last series of corners / chicane (Granstand 8) after the main straight and towards the final straight (I've attached a small map to indicate better) So we got to see them belting down the straight at 300km/h +, braking in what appeared to be nano-second, going through the chicane and gunning down the main straight. We also saw the start and a decent vew of the pit stops/paddock area.
Prior to the F1 earlier in the day we were treated to a GP2 race and a Porsche Cup round which were both very entertaining. During the GP2 an accident occured and the Safery Car came out! The sound it makes can arguably rival that of the race cars - and make no mistake - the driver gives it all and it looked incredibly fast going around the track - it's no family saloon!
During the F1 the main points for me were
- the speed at which they travel - prior to our chicane they're belting down the main straight at 300km/h+ looked surreal how fast they're moving and also how quicky they managed to slow down and go through the turns.
- the sounds seemingly unheard on TV such as the noise they make when they downshift as well as upshift - something spectacular.
- the cars themselves are fairly small - compared to my expectations at least and immaculate looking
